Following data was obtained from a sieve analysis of a sample of aggregate that the
contractor proposes to use in a concrete.
Sieve mesh
size (mm)
Mass
retained
(g)
28 0
20 129
14 67
10 67
5 13
2.36 15
6
1.18 84
0.6 45
0.3 45
0.15 37
0.075 26
Receiver
pan
22
Using the data above plot particle size distribution curve and determine:
26. The percentage retained in 20 mm sieve and 0.3 mm sieve 
27. The percentage passing in 20 mm sieve and 0.3 mm sieve 
28. The grading profile of the aggregate
